Commentators have historically perceived a decrease of rock and roll in the late 1950s and early 1960s. By 1959, the death of Buddy Holly, the massive Bopper and Ritchie Valens in the plane crash, the departure of Elvis for the military, the retirement of Minor Richard to be a preacher, prosecutions of Jerry Lee Lewis and Chuck Berry as well as breaking from the payola scandal (which implicated important figures, which include Alan Freed, in bribery and corruption in advertising and marketing unique functions or tunes), gave a sense which the rock and roll era set up at that point experienced come to an finish.[forty five]

Britpop is actually a fashion of alternative rock music that features a British affect. It emerged within the 1990s in the United Kingdom. Some express that it had been more of a cultural motion that responded to US-affected grunge music as an alternative to a subgenre of its own.

"Born to Run" (1975) — Bruce Springsteen If "In the evening, we experience in the mansions of glory/In suicide machines" won't seem like an average rock lyric, It is really since this ode to like, cars, and unfulfilled American desires is just about anything but standard. "Born To Run" — the title track of his vocation-defining third studio album — is Bruce Springsteen's magnum opus, a desperation epic about receiving outta Jersey by way of Freeway 9, the highway passing via his hometown of Freehold.

"I really like Rock 'N Roll" (1981) — Joan Jett & the Blackhearts So what if It can be a cover? Joan Jett & the Blackhearts have this song with each and every ounce of their getting. With vinyl-black hair and Gibson-sculpted arms, Jett won't just enjoy rock, she is rock. But her toughness was no act — in the event the Runaways broke up, she recorded a solo album together with her backing band, the Blackhearts, and got turned down by 23 labels, making the chart-topping results of "I Love Rock 'N Roll" that much sweeter.
